| Policeman Thomas Patrick Farrell Pittsburgh Police Department Pennsylvania End of Watch: Saturday, March 2, 1918 Biographical Info Age: 55 Tour of Duty: 20 years Badge Number: Not available Incident Details Cause of Death: Gunfire Date of Incident: Saturday, March 2, 1918 Weapon Used: Handgun; .38 caliber Suspect Info: Never apprehended Policeman Farrell was shot and killed by three suspects he was attempting to arrest at the corner of McClure Avenue and Woods Run Avenue. At least two of the suspects opened fire on Policeman Farrell, striking him with two different caliber bullets.
Policeman Farrell had served with the agency for 20 years and was assigned to the 13th Precinct. He was survived by his wife and four children. |
